Definition of Electrical Steel

Electrical Steel is widely used for the material of iron core (Motor and Transformer Core) of electronic products. There are manufacturers, POSCO in Korea, JFE and NSC in Japan and also there are the other manufacturers in Taiwan and China.

 
Grain - Oriented Electrical Steel

The easy magnetization direction of grains is parallel to the rolling direction. This type of steel has superior magnetic characteristics in the rolling direction, and is used in the manufacturing of large, medium and small-sized transformers, distribution transformers and reactors.

 
Non - Oriented Electrical Steel

This steel with uniform magnetic characteristics in rolling and in other directions is widely used in the iron core materials or rotary machines form large transformers to small electric precision motors. It also has good characteristics for use in small transformers.


Application (Usage)

One of the main fabricated products of Electrical Steel is Motor Core.
Motor core means iron core which make up the motor stator and rotor(Rotor or amature).
It is manufactured by stamping to fit the shape and lamination to fit the thickness.
On the base of various molding form, it has been used for home electronic appliances, automotive tooling, equipment and offices, etc.

Also, Transformer core has been used for transformers converting into a certain voltage depending on the usage.

In addition, it can be used for power generation, transmission facilities, industrial plants and a key component of the transformer etc so that it is used throughout all the general life and industry fields.
